Variety Club Golden Awards 1964

Star Item

Description

Unissued / Unused material -

London.

VS The motor coach and minibus that is to be presented to the Sunshine Home by the Variety Club standing outside Dorchester Hotel. MS Yul Brynner and wife looking at the coach. CU The small lift on coach for raising wheelchairs etc. VS Handing...
